Vue lecture
slash pages
Ah tiens, j'aime bien le concept. C'est KISS (simple) et orienté "humains". Je vais y réfléchir.
De manière assez amusante, j'ai instinctivement mis Shaarli sur /links
(Permalink)
De manière assez amusante, j'ai instinctivement mis Shaarli sur /links
(Permalink)
CPU Utilization is Wrong
Mesurer l'utilisation d'un CPU n'est pas simple.
Un CPU occupé à 100% ne veut pas forcément dire que le CPU est occupé à 100%. Il peut très bien être occupé à 40% et le reste est l'attente des données de la RAM (qui est plus lente que le CPU).
Il faut aussi pendre en compte les I/O disque et réseau (si le CPU attend des données du réseau ou du disque, le processus qui attends les données ne va rien faire, on va donc percevoir un CPU moins utilisé.)
Le pourcentage cache également les pics de charge (un CPU qui affiche 80% sur une période, c'est peut-être en réalité plusieurs pics de 100%).
Bref... ce n'est pas simple.
➡️ Une mesure plus intéressante pour évaluer la charge d'un système est justement... la charge (load-average). Cela ne représente pas seulement les processus en train de tourner dans le CPU, mais aussi les processus en *attente* de ressources (CPU, mémoire, disque, réseau...).
Par exemple sur un système 4 coeurs:
- Une charge à 1 signifie qu'en moyenne 1 coeur est utilisé à 100%.
- Une charge à 4 signifie que les processus ne sont bloqués par rien (ils n'attendent pas de CPU ou d'autres ressources.). Les 4 coeurs sont occupés à 100%.
- Une charge supérieure au nombre de coeur veut dire qu'il y a plus de processus en exécution et attente que ce que peut fournir le système. Soit les processus attendent du temps CPU (parce que d'autres processus sont en cours de fonctionnement) soit d'autres ressources (mémoire, disque, réseau). C'est un indice que ce que vous demandez à votre système est supérieur à ce qu'il peut fournir.
Sous Linux top, htop ou btop vous affichent la charge. Ils vous affichent 3 mesures de charge : Sur 1 minute, sur 5 minutes, sur 15 minutes passées.
PS: On me signale aussi le PSI (https://docs.kernel.org/accounting/psi.html) qui permet d'avoir un découpage cpu/mémoire/io de la charge (regardez dans /proc/pressure/)
(Permalink)
Un CPU occupé à 100% ne veut pas forcément dire que le CPU est occupé à 100%. Il peut très bien être occupé à 40% et le reste est l'attente des données de la RAM (qui est plus lente que le CPU).
Il faut aussi pendre en compte les I/O disque et réseau (si le CPU attend des données du réseau ou du disque, le processus qui attends les données ne va rien faire, on va donc percevoir un CPU moins utilisé.)
Le pourcentage cache également les pics de charge (un CPU qui affiche 80% sur une période, c'est peut-être en réalité plusieurs pics de 100%).
Bref... ce n'est pas simple.
➡️ Une mesure plus intéressante pour évaluer la charge d'un système est justement... la charge (load-average). Cela ne représente pas seulement les processus en train de tourner dans le CPU, mais aussi les processus en *attente* de ressources (CPU, mémoire, disque, réseau...).
Par exemple sur un système 4 coeurs:
- Une charge à 1 signifie qu'en moyenne 1 coeur est utilisé à 100%.
- Une charge à 4 signifie que les processus ne sont bloqués par rien (ils n'attendent pas de CPU ou d'autres ressources.). Les 4 coeurs sont occupés à 100%.
- Une charge supérieure au nombre de coeur veut dire qu'il y a plus de processus en exécution et attente que ce que peut fournir le système. Soit les processus attendent du temps CPU (parce que d'autres processus sont en cours de fonctionnement) soit d'autres ressources (mémoire, disque, réseau). C'est un indice que ce que vous demandez à votre système est supérieur à ce qu'il peut fournir.
Sous Linux top, htop ou btop vous affichent la charge. Ils vous affichent 3 mesures de charge : Sur 1 minute, sur 5 minutes, sur 15 minutes passées.
PS: On me signale aussi le PSI (https://docs.kernel.org/accounting/psi.html) qui permet d'avoir un découpage cpu/mémoire/io de la charge (regardez dans /proc/pressure/)
(Permalink)
Teams team | MLTSHP
On peut apprécier deux secondes l'ironie ?
(Microsoft exige que ses employés cessent le télétravail parce que - d'après Microsoft - Teams et les solutions de télétravail sont inférieures.)
(Permalink)
(Microsoft exige que ses employés cessent le télétravail parce que - d'après Microsoft - Teams et les solutions de télétravail sont inférieures.)
(Permalink)
Aoostar WTR Pro : Le NAS Ryzen 7 5825U à 379€
Sous le coude si un jour je veux un NAS pas trop cher avec 4 baies.
(Le miens en a 2, c'est déjà très bien.)
(Permalink)
(Le miens en a 2, c'est déjà très bien.)
(Permalink)
How the tz database works
Sous le coude : Comment fonctionne la base de données tz (qu'absolument tout le monde utilise sans le savoir).
(Permalink)
(Permalink)
Oracle affiche un carnet de commandes de 455 milliards de dollars et s’envole en bourse - Next
Oracle, la boîte dont le patron pense qu'on devrait mettre de la surveillance de masse partout pour que les gens se comportent bien en société : https://sebsauvage.net/links/?OjjOlw
Oracle qui se vante également de posséder des fichiers sur 5 milliard de personnes : https://sebsauvage.net/links/?x1youw
(Permalink)
Oracle qui se vante également de posséder des fichiers sur 5 milliard de personnes : https://sebsauvage.net/links/?x1youw
(Permalink)
Firefox Finally Introducing Matroska / MKV Playback Support - Phoronix
Punaise, ça y est ? Firefox va ENFIN supporter le format mkv ?
(Permalink)
(Permalink)
Switching from Docker to Podman
Docker ne me tentait pas, mais Podman a l'air plus sympa. Non seulement ça peut tourner sans root, mais les conteneurs peuvent être gérés par systemd (ce sont des services), ce qui est extrêmement pratique pour gérer les dépendances, la maintenance...
(Permalink)
(Permalink)
Former WhatsApp security boss in lawsuit likens Meta’s culture to a “cult” - Ars Technica
Un ancien employé de Facebook dénonce : WhatsApp est sécurisé avec les pieds, et Facebook n'a rien voulu faire alors qu'informé des problèmes.
(Permalink)
(Permalink)
Les jeunes utilisent ChatGPT pour rédiger leurs CV, les RH utilisent l'IA pour les lire et personne n'est embauché : quand les IA se parlent entre elles et tuent le marché de l'emploi
Le titre à lui seul démontre l'absurdité du système... ou plutôt de l'absurdité où on en arrive à utiliser les IA comme ça.
Et c'est la même chose partout : Certains utilisent l'IA pour écrire des articles et les lecteurs utiliseront l'IA pour les résumer.
D'autres utiliseront des IAs pour écrire des mails dont les destinataires donneront à manger à une IA pour les résumer.
Une communication performative par IAs interposées, juste pour l'apparence, tout en cramant la planète.
(Permalink)
Et c'est la même chose partout : Certains utilisent l'IA pour écrire des articles et les lecteurs utiliseront l'IA pour les résumer.
D'autres utiliseront des IAs pour écrire des mails dont les destinataires donneront à manger à une IA pour les résumer.
Une communication performative par IAs interposées, juste pour l'apparence, tout en cramant la planète.
(Permalink)
android_translation_layer / Android Translation Layer · GitLab
Un projet à garder à l'oeil : ATL (Android Translation Layer).
En gros, ATL est à Android ce que Wine/Proton est à Windows.
Cela devrait aider à faire tourner directement les applications Android sous Linux, sans avoir à mettre un système Android entier dans une VM.
(Permalink)
En gros, ATL est à Android ce que Wine/Proton est à Windows.
Cela devrait aider à faire tourner directement les applications Android sous Linux, sans avoir à mettre un système Android entier dans une VM.
(Permalink)
Fight Chat Control - Protect Digital Privacy in the EU
" L'UE veut (encore) scanner vos messages privés et photos.
La proposition "Chat Control" exigerait le scan de toutes les communications numériques privées, y compris les messages chiffrés et les photos. Cela menace les droits fondamentaux à la vie privée et la sécurité numérique de tous les citoyens de l'UE. "
(Permalink)
La proposition "Chat Control" exigerait le scan de toutes les communications numériques privées, y compris les messages chiffrés et les photos. Cela menace les droits fondamentaux à la vie privée et la sécurité numérique de tous les citoyens de l'UE. "
(Permalink)
GitHub - mmulet/term.everything: Run any GUI app in the terminal❗
Oh my god. Un outils pour faire tourner une application graphique dans un terminal. C'est à la fois beau et horrible.
(Permalink)
(Permalink)
Désactiver l'IA sur Firefox 141 - Strak.ch | Actu et liens en vrac
La fatigue...
(Copie ici: about:config
browser.ml.chat.enabled -> false
browser.tabs.groups.smart.enabled -> false
browser.ml.enable -> false )
(Permalink)
(Copie ici: about:config
browser.ml.chat.enabled -> false
browser.tabs.groups.smart.enabled -> false
browser.ml.enable -> false )
(Permalink)
Windows
Si je devais résumer Windows de manière concise pour quelqu'un qui n'est pas dans le métier (ah ouais je vais pas être gentil):
C'est un système d'exploitation techniquement médiocre, tenu par une entreprise qui est une bande de salopards qui n'en ont rien à foutre de la sécurité ni du respect de ta vie privée.
De rien.
(Permalink)
C'est un système d'exploitation techniquement médiocre, tenu par une entreprise qui est une bande de salopards qui n'en ont rien à foutre de la sécurité ni du respect de ta vie privée.
De rien.
(Permalink)